Technical Field
The utility model relates to the field of chopstick production equipment, in particular to a chopstick sorting device.
Background
When chopsticks are produced, before the chopsticks are packaged, the chopsticks are sorted and tidied, so that the size heads of all the chopsticks are consistent.
The Chinese patent with the authorized bulletin number of CN213161937U discloses a chopstick positive and negative sorting device, which comprises a box body and a conveying wheel, wherein the box body is of a hollow structure, the conveying wheel is rotatably arranged in the box body, bulges are uniformly distributed on the conveying wheel, grooves for accommodating chopsticks are formed between adjacent bulges, and the conveying wheel conveys chopsticks entering from an inlet of the box body to an outlet of the box body; the chopsticks are characterized in that a first outlet and a second outlet are arranged at the outlet, a sorting rod is vertically arranged between the first outlet and the second outlet, the sorting rod is arranged along the running direction of the chopsticks, and the chopsticks conveyed by the conveying wheels are sorted positively and negatively through the sorting rod; and an inclined baffle plate is further arranged in the box body, and chopsticks subjected to positive and negative sorting through the sorting rod are guided to the first outlet or the second outlet through the inclined baffle plate. However, this sorting apparatus has the following drawbacks: (1) The chopsticks output by the conveying wheels are free to fall onto the vertically arranged sorting rods, the chopsticks are not controlled in the free falling process and are easy to deviate, and in order to be smoothly supported on the chopsticks falling from the conveying wheels, the sorting rods are arranged at the positions, close to the bottoms, of the conveying wheels, so that the positions of the first outlet and the second outlet are lower, and the chopsticks output from the first outlet or the second outlet are not beneficial to collecting, sorting and transferring; (2) Chopsticks falling from the sorting rod can be further accelerated when passing through the inclined baffle plate, so that the chopsticks slide out of the first outlet or the second outlet at a high speed, smooth landing of the quickly-sliding chopsticks cannot be realized, the chopsticks are easy to turn when falling to the ground, and the collected chopsticks are poor in uniformity.

Description of the embodiments
The specific embodiments of the chopstick sorting device according to the present utility model will now be described in detail with reference to the accompanying drawings:
as shown in fig. 1, a chopstick sorting device comprises a chopstick running channel 10, wherein a rotatable lifting and conveying device 20 is arranged at the discharge end of the chopstick running channel 10, and a plurality of grooves 21 for accommodating single chopsticks are uniformly distributed on the conveying surface of the lifting and conveying device 20 along the conveying direction; the two sides of the top end of the lifting conveying device 20 are respectively provided with a receiving guide sloping plate 30; the two discharge ends of the receiving guide inclined plates 30 are vertically provided with a sorting rod 40, the sorting rod 40 is positioned between the two receiving guide inclined plates 30, and the sorting rod 40 is arranged along the running direction of chopsticks.
When in operation, chopsticks enter the grooves 21 of the lifting conveying device 20 through the chopstick running channel 10, and are driven by the lifting conveying device 20 to lift upwards to the top end of the chopstick; then, the two receiving guide inclined plates 30 receive and guide the chopsticks running to the top end of the lifting conveying device, the chopsticks guided out from the two receiving guide inclined plates 30 are horizontally erected on the sorting rod 40, and the two ends of the chopsticks drop down towards one important end due to different gravity, so that the sorting of the chopsticks in the forward and backward directions is realized.
Because the connection between the lifting and conveying device 20 and the sorting rod 40 is provided with the receiving and guiding inclined plates 30 for guiding transition, when chopsticks slide onto the sorting rod 40 in a guiding way through the two receiving and guiding inclined plates 30, the chopsticks can more stably fall onto the sorting rod 40, and the sorting rod 40 sorts the chopsticks, so that the sorting effect of consistency of the size and the head of the chopsticks is improved; meanwhile, the sorting bar 40 may be disposed at a higher position to facilitate collection and transfer of sorted chopsticks.
In the specific implementation process, the running direction and speed of the chopsticks can be controlled by the inclination angle of the bearing guide inclined plate 30.
As shown in fig. 1, preferably, the receiving guide inclined plates 30 are symmetrically disposed at both sides of the lifting conveyor 20.
As shown in fig. 1, the lifting conveyor 20 may be, but is not limited to, a chain type conveyor mechanism as shown in the drawings, and may also be a conveyor wheel.
As shown in fig. 1, preferably, both sides of the sorting bar 40 are respectively provided with a conveyor belt 50 for receiving and conveying chopsticks falling from the sorting bar 40. Chopsticks falling down from the sorting bar 40 toward the heavy end fall onto a corresponding one of the conveyor belts 50 and are synchronously conveyed forward by the conveyor belts 50. Because the sorted chopsticks are synchronously conveyed by the conveying belt 50, compared with the prior art of guiding by adopting the inclined baffle plates, the conveying speed is controllable, the sorted chopsticks are prevented from shifting again, the sorted chopsticks can be ensured to be conveyed forward in order, meanwhile, static friction is arranged between the chopsticks and the conveying belt 50, and the abrasion to the chopsticks is reduced. Further, as shown in fig. 1, a chopstick collecting box 60 is correspondingly disposed below the discharging end of each conveying belt 50, so as to realize automatic collection of chopsticks, and the sorted chopsticks are synchronously conveyed to the chopstick collecting box 60 by the conveying belt 50, so that the uniformity of the collected chopsticks can be ensured. The conveying belt 50 is an inclined conveying belt, and the upper end of the conveying belt 50 is fed and the lower end of the conveying belt is discharged. In the specific implementation process, the inclination angle of the conveying belt 50 is limited so that the chopsticks falling onto the conveying belt 50 from the sorting bar 40 will not slide down on the conveying belt 50. Of course, the chopsticks falling from the sorting bar 40 of the present utility model may be guided to the corresponding chopstick collecting box 60 through the inclined baffle, but the inclined angle of the inclined plate should not be controlled to be too large, so that the chopsticks are prevented from sliding down too fast.
Preferably, as shown in fig. 1, the chopstick traveling channel 10 includes a fixed inclined plate 11 and a vibrating inclined plate 12 sequentially arranged along the chopstick traveling direction, and the lifting and conveying device 20 is located at the discharge end of the vibrating inclined plate 12. The provision of the vibration swash plate 12 can avoid material blockage. Of course, the chopstick traveling channel 10 of the present utility model may be a one-stage fixed or vibrating sloping plate.
